Bartonella quintana Endocarditis: A Hidden Threat Discovered in a Calgary Study
Bartonella quintana, a louse-borne bacterium, has long been associated with trench fever. However, recent research has revealed its role in endocarditis, a condition that can have severe consequences for patients, particularly those experiencing homelessness. A study from the University of Calgary has shed light on this emerging threat, highlighting the challenges in diagnosing and treating Bartonella quintana endocarditis.
Key Takeaways:
- The research identified an 80-year-old man who presented with severe aortic valve regurgitation, requiring aortic valve replacement, and was later found to have Bartonella quintana endocarditis.
- The diagnosis was confirmed using molecular methods, including B. quintana-specific PCR, as well as PCR and sequencing of the 16S rRNA, heat shock protein (hsp), and RNA polymerase (rpoB) genes.
- The patient's serology revealed B. quintana IgG titers that were initially elevated but decreased and were sustained at a level of 1:1024 as the patient recovered following treatment with doxycycline and rifampin.
- The study emphasizes the value of pathological investigations and microbiology laboratory support in diagnosing culture-negative endocarditis.
- Bartonella quintana endocarditis is a recognized cause of culture-negative endocarditis, but the diagnosis can be difficult due to non-specific symptoms and the organism's requirement for special conditions for routine growth.
